Exploring Composting Techniques: How to Create Your Own Organic Fertilizer at Home
Unlock the Power of Composting
Composting is more than just a trendy gardening technique; it is a sustainable practice that transforms organic waste into nutrient-rich fertilizer. This process not only helps reduce landfill waste but also enhances soil health, promoting vibrant plant growth. By recycling food scraps and yard waste, composting creates a circular economy that benefits both the environment and our gardens.
Whether you’re a seasoned gardener or just starting your journey, exploring composting techniques can yield remarkable benefits. Here are a few key reasons to consider:
- Environmental Impact: Composting plays a critical role in reducing greenhouse gas emissions, which contributes significantly to climate change. According to the U.S. Environmental Protection Agency (EPA), food scraps and yard waste make up over 30% of what we throw away. By composting, we can divert that waste from landfills, where it would produce methane, a potent greenhouse gas.
- Cost-Effective: Creating your own organic fertilizer not only enriches your garden but also saves money on store-bought options. The cost of synthetic fertilizers can add up quickly, while a compost pile, which requires little to no special materials, can provide a continuous supply of nutrients. Consider this: a single bag of organic compost can cost between $10 to $30, but a small home composting setup only requires organic waste to get started.
- Improved Soil Quality: Homemade compost enriches soil, helps retain moisture, and encourages beneficial microorganisms. This not only leads to healthier plants but can also reduce the need for chemical fertilizers and pesticides. Microbes in compost help break down organic matter and unlock nutrients, making them available for plant uptake. This results in stronger root systems and more resilient gardens.

Getting Started with Composting
Composting at home can be an accessible and fulfilling venture for anyone interested in sustainable gardening practices. To create your own organic fertilizer, it’s essential to understand the basic principles of composting and the materials involved. The process begins with understanding what can and cannot be composted, as well as the ideal conditions for decomposition to occur.
If you’re just beginning your composting journey, a good starting point is to gather the right materials. Composting materials are typically divided into two categories: greens and browns. Greens are moist materials rich in nitrogen, while browns are drier and contain carbon. A successful compost pile requires a balanced mixture of these elements to promote efficient decomposition.
- Greens: These include kitchen scraps such as vegetable peels, fruit cores, coffee grounds, and grass clippings. These materials provide the necessary nitrogen that speeds up the composting process.
- Browns: Dry leaves, straw, wood chips, and shredded newspaper serve as browns. They are crucial for providing carbon, which fuels the microorganisms that break down the organic matter.
When starting your compost pile or bin, aim for a ratio of 2:1—two parts browns to one part green. This balance ensures that there is enough carbon to support the nitrogen-rich greens. However, don’t get too caught up in the precise measurements; the composting process is fairly forgiving and can adapt to slight variations.
Another critical component of successful composting is achieving the right moisture content. Your compost should feel like a damp sponge—neither too wet nor too dry. If it’s too dry, add some water or more greens; if it’s too wet, introduce more browns or aerate the pile by turning it. Regularly turning your compost helps aerate the pile, which is vital for the activity of the decomposing microorganisms. Aim to turn your compost every few weeks, which also speeds up the breakdown of materials.
Choosing the Right Composting Method
As you start to collect your compost materials, you may wonder which composting method best suits your lifestyle and space. Here are some popular composting techniques:
- Backyard Composting: This traditional method involves creating a compost pile or bin in your backyard. It allows for larger batches of compost and is ideal for those with ample outdoor space.
- Vermicomposting: Utilizing red wiggler worms, this method can be done indoors and is particularly beneficial for apartment dwellers. The worms consume organic waste and produce nutrient-dense worm castings.
- Bokashi: A method originating from Japan, Bokashi involves fermenting organic waste with a special mix of bacteria. This method is excellent for handling meat and dairy products that traditional composting may not accommodate.
Each of these techniques offers unique advantages tailored to different living situations and preferences. By identifying which method aligns best with your lifestyle, you are one step closer to creating your own organic fertilizer.

Maintaining Your Compost
Once you have established your composting system, the next phase involves proper maintenance to ensure optimal decomposition. Monitoring temperature is a crucial aspect of maintaining a healthy compost pile. Ideally, the internal temperature of your compost should range between 130°F to 160°F. This heat indicates that the decomposition process is well underway and that beneficial microorganisms are actively breaking down organic materials. If your compost pile is not warming up, it may indicate insufficient nitrogen, inadequate moisture, or lack of aeration.
The addition of water and regular turning are key elements in keeping your compost hot and conducive to microbial activity. If your compost pile is too hot, turn it more frequently to help cool it down and reinvigorate the microbial workforce. Conversely, a cool pile needs attention; consider incorporating more green materials or dampening dry ingredients. Getting familiar with these subtle signals will enable you to create a thriving compost environment.
Common Composting Mistakes to Avoid
For budding composters, some common pitfalls can derail your composting efforts. Here are a few mistakes to avoid:
- Ignoring balance: Neglecting the crucial 2:1 ratio of browns to greens can hinder decomposition. Too much greens can lead to a smelly, anaerobic pile, while a lack of greens can cause your compost to stagnate.
- Composting animal products: Besides Bokashi, avoid adding meat, dairy, and oils to your compost unless you’re using an appropriate method. These items can attract pests and create unpleasant odors.
- Too compacted: An overly dense compost pile can restrict airflow, limiting microbial activity. Ensure proper aeration by turning your pile regularly and mixing in light materials.
By being mindful of these mistakes, you can enhance the efficiency of your composting and enjoy a rich, finished product.
Using Your Finished Compost
After several months of diligent care, your compost will transform into a dark, crumbly substance that smells earthy—this indicates it is ready to be used. The time it takes for compost to mature may vary depending on your composting method and conditions, but typically ranges from three months to two years.
There are numerous ways to use your homemade organic fertilizer, often called black gold by gardening enthusiasts. You can:
- Top-dress your garden beds: Spread a thin layer of compost over your soil to enrich it without disturbing existing plants.
- Mix with potting soil: Combine compost with commercial potting mix for your indoor plants or start seedlings in nutrient-rich soil.
- Improve soil fertility: Incorporate compost into your vegetable garden or flower beds to enhance nutrient availability and improve soil structure.
Not only will using compost enrich your plants, but it will also contribute to a more sustainable gardening practice by recycling organic waste back into the ecosystem.
